Best Free Web Hosting Services for 2025

Last updated: September 2025

Reliable web hosting is the foundation of any successful website—especially for small and mid-sized businesses looking to build a strong online presence without overspending. Whether you're launching a blog, setting up an e-commerce store, or creating a company website, the right hosting provider ensures fast load times, minimal downtime, and built-in security.

Plans starting at only $1/month
Starting from: $4/mo
30-Day Free Trial
  • Fast, scalable hosting for any website
  • Free domain for 1 year
  • Dedicated 24/7 customer support
IONOS
Starting from:
$4/mo
30-Day Free Trial
Plans starting at only $1/month

DISCLAIMER: The “free website hosting” options are recommendations designed to get you off the ground. While these programs are indeed “free” on the most basic levels or for limited times, it’s important to note that once the free trial period concludes, you will be required to pay for continued use. Additionally, if you use “Freemium” web hosting sites, you must pay for more advanced features and functionality.

What Is Free Website Hosting?

Free website hosting is a service that allows you to host your website on the internet without charging you any fees. It’s a popular choice for people just starting with their first websites, especially if they’re experimenting or don’t need advanced features offered by paid hosting services.

The Best Free Website Hosting Sites

Using a free website builder and host can save you a lot of money, but is it the best option for you or your business? Whether you should use a free web hosting company or opt for a paid hosting account depends on many factors, including:

  • Your budget
  • Needed bandwidth and storage space (i.e., disk space)
  • Knowledgebase or lack thereof of PHP, SEO, HTML, CSS, FTP, MySQL databases, CPN, Cpanel, etc.
  • What you’ll be using the website for (i.e., personal use, e-commerce, etc.)
  • Required load time and uptime guarantees you need to feel comfortable
  • Whether you need a free email account to accompany your site,
  • And many other considerations

With that in mind, the best free website hosting for your needs may differ from another person’s. Further, it may benefit you and your business more in some cases to opt for a paid plan instead of using a free web hosting solution.

Continue reading to learn about the best free web hosting services for personal websites, entrepreneurs, and businesses.

Pros & Cons Of The Best Free Web Hosting Providers

Generally, there are pros and cons to every free web hosting provider. Sometimes, free web hosting providers offer free subdomain names (i.e., wix.yoursitename.com). In other cases, you must own or purchase a custom domain name. Learn more about the advantages and disadvantages of free web hosting services in the sections below.

Advantages of Free Website Hosting Plans

Aside from the obvious benefit of cost savings, plenty of additional benefits accompany free cloud hosting websites. They include but are not limited to the following:

  • No additional costs
  • Can be excellent for personal websites like blogs, portfolio sites, etc.
  • Easy integrations with content management sites (CMS) or they provide simple website builders, auto-installers, templates, etc.
  • Offers beginners an opportunity to learn the basics of web hosting and how to build a website without having to spend money
  • Free site builders, easy-to-read tutorials, and free domain name (usually subdomain)
  • There are no contracts

While there are many advantages to using free web hosting providers like Wix, Freehostia,  Infinityfree, Weebly, & WPengine, there are also a few drawbacks. Continue reading to learn the disadvantages of using free hosting platforms.

Disadvantages of Free Website Hosting Plans

Suppose you’re searching for a free web hosting plan with unlimited storage, ad-free websites, free WordPress hosting,  unlimited bandwidth, guaranteed uptimes, and free SSL certificates. In that case, a free web hosting platform may not be your best option.

Generally, a few of the most commonly cited drawbacks to using free plans offered by web hosting providers include, but are not limited to, the following:

  • Ads: Sometimes, “free” doesn’t mean what it sounds like. Many free hosting options make their money back by placing ads on your free website and apps.
  • Lack of adequate bandwidth and disk space: Many free web hosting services provide “free” shared hosting plans. That means that your website shares space and bandwidth with many other websites at the same time. In some cases, this can negatively affect SEO and load time. Further, free websites are more at risk for downtimes.
  • No customer support: A major difference between a free web hosting plan and a premium plan is the level of customer service. In many cases, free plans don’t provide live help. Instead, you must send an email and wait for a response.
  • No Control Panel Access: Most free web hosting providers don’t allow access to the cPanel. If you want this level of control, it may be best to opt for a paid shared hosting plan or premium plan.

When is The Best Time to Choose a Paid Hosting Plan?

Choosing a paid plan for website hosting can make a big difference for your site, especially as it grows and your needs change. Here’s why and when it might be a good idea to go for a paid hosting plan, explained in simple terms:

1. Handling More Visitors

If your website starts getting a lot of visitors, a free hosting plan might not cut it anymore. Paid hosting can handle more people visiting your site without slowing it down or crashing.

2. Storing More Stuff

Adding more pictures, videos, or information to your site will require more space. Paid plans give you much more room than free ones, so you won’t run out of space.

3. Keeping Your Site Safe

Security is important, especially if your site deals with visitors’ personal information or online sales. Paid plans offer better security tools like SSL certificates (which secure data transfers) and regular checks for suspicious activity.

4. Getting Help When You Need It

With free hosting, you might be on your own if something goes wrong. Paid hosting usually comes with customer support. This means you can get help from experts anytime you run into trouble or have questions.

5. Looking More Professional

Using a paid hosting plan allows you to have your own domain name (like yoursite.com instead of something like yoursite.freehost.com). This looks more professional and is easier for visitors to remember.

6. Avoiding Ads

Free hosting plans often put ads you can’t control on your site. With a paid plan, those ads are gone, so your site looks cleaner and more like it’s truly yours.

7. Using Cool Features

Paid hosting plans offer extra features that can make your site work better and do more things. These might include creating email accounts with your domain, setting up databases, or tools to help your site show up better in Google searches.

8. Growing Without Hassle

As your business or site grows, you might need more power or space quickly. Paid hosting lets you upgrade easily without moving your site to another host or dealing with downtime.

9. Keeping Your Site Up All the Time

Paid hosting is generally more reliable, making your site less likely to go offline unexpectedly. They often promise 99.9% uptime, which is great for keeping your site available to visitors around the clock.

Frequently Asked Questions (FAQs) About Free Web Hosting Services

Whether you’re considering building your own website for personal reasons or a site for your online store, it’s normal to have questions. Listed below are answers to some of the web’s most frequently asked questions about free web hosting services.

Can I host my website for free?

Yes. You can host your website for free on sites like Awardspace, Joomla, Wix, IONOS, etc. However, it’s essential to be aware of the benefits and drawbacks of each service.

For example, a free hosting plan’s website might be hosted on HDD storage, while premium plans are more likely to be hosted on SSD storage devices in data centers. Do your research, and choose the best free web hosting option for you and your business. 

Which free web hosting is best?

That depends on your needs. If you have an e-commerce online store, your needs are substantially different than someone who wants to build a personal website to express thoughts. Sites like InfinityFree, Wix, 000WebHost, Awardspace, etc., have advantages and disadvantages.

Does Google host websites for free?

You can use a free trial to host your website in the Google Cloud. However, once the free trial concludes, you must pay a monthly fee for the Google Cloud product you’re using.

Is free hosting good?

Depending on your needs, free web hosting can be good, or it can be bad. Generally, if you rely on this website for business purposes, it may be better to opt for a paid plan or premium shared hosting plan.

How do I self-host a website?

Suppose you want to self-host a website. In that case, you can–so long as you have the knowledge base, time, and proper tools. Generally, self-hosting requires the following steps:

  • Domain name
  • Website coding or a website builder
  • Ensuring your ISP and computer support self-hosting
  • Appropriate AMP software
  • Installation, upkeep, maintenance, and security provisions

If you’re not ready for self-hosting just yet, check out Sonary’s recommendations for the best free website hosting platforms at the top of the page.